About Huw
Huw, the enchanting Welsh name for boys, traces its roots back to the French "Hugues," a derivative of Old Low Franconian, meaning "mind." The profound meaning of "mind, bright in mind and spirit," embedded within this name, captures the essence of a child's intellect and their journey of thought and understanding.
Across borders and time, the name Huw has adorned notable individuals. Huw Bunford, the Super Furry Animals guitarist, Huw Cadwaladr, the renowned poet, and Huw Edwards, the esteemed broadcast journalist, all share this moniker, adding to its rich tapestry of history and achievement.
